R. Lindner is a scholar working on Inorganic Chemistry, Materials Chemistry and Organic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, R. Lindner has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 854 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Inorganic Chemistry, 16 papers in Materials Chemistry and 11 papers in Organic Chemistry. Recurrent topics in R. Lindner's work include Nuclear Materials and Properties (12 papers), Radioactive element chemistry and processing (11 papers) and Nuclear reactor physics and engineering (9 papers). R. Lindner is often cited by papers focused on Nuclear Materials and Properties (12 papers), Radioactive element chemistry and processing (11 papers) and Nuclear reactor physics and engineering (9 papers). R. Lindner coll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Sweden and Italy. R. Lindner's co-authors include Hj. Matzke, Fabian Schmitz, Michael Limbach, Frank Röminger, Peter Hofmann, Michael L. Lejkowski, Joost N. H. Reek, Martin Lutz, Jarl Ivar van der Vlugt and Dirk Steinborn and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, The Journal of Chemical Physics and Chemistry - A European Journal.
